波司登(03998.HK)溢價發2.75億美元CB還債 惟股價倒跌8%成交增
波司登(03998.HK)溢價27.5%發2.75億美元CB還債,但該股三連跌,今早高開1.8%報3.92元欠承接,掉頭失守10天及50天線(3.8元),最低見3.48元,現造3.54元,倒跌8%,成交急增至7,569萬股,涉資2.7億元。
波司登公布,與獨家全球協調人花旗及聯席賬簿管理人中金香港訂立認購協議,計劃發行2.75億美元五年期年息1%可換股債券(CB),初步轉換價為每股4.91元(較昨天收市價溢價27.5%),若獲悉數行使,涉及逾4.38億股或佔擴大後股本3.89%。波司登認為,發行CB可以較低融資成本為公司提供額外資金,以償還現有短期債務,繼而優化公司融資結構,並為公司一般企業及業務用途提供資金。(sz/t)~
